A 79Th Infantry Battalion "Manitoba Battalion" Cap Badge, C.1915 Hold assets etcIn pickled copper, voided, measuring 37. 5 mm (w) x 45 mm (h), both lugs intact, scattered wear in the pickling, near extremely fine. Footnote: The 79th Infantry Battalion was raised in Manitoba and mobilized at Brandon, Manitoba under the authority of G. O. 103A, August 15, 1915.
